Bengals Expected to Lean on Andrei Iosivas Heavily in Week 12

Wednesday, November 19, 10:27 AM

Cincinnati Bengals wide receiver Andrei Iosivas is in line for an expanded role in Week 12. Through 10 games, he's caught 19 of 35 targets for 256 yards and one touchdown, averaging 5.2 PPR points per game. With star receiver Ja'Marr Chase suspended for the week, the Bengals will lean on Tee Higgins, Iosivas, and Mitchell Tinsley to fill the void. Higgins is expected to draw coverage from Patriots shutdown corner Christian Gonzalez, along with safety help, which should leave Iosivas in more favorable matchups. As Cincinnati fights to keep its season alive, Iosivas could become a key piece of the game plan. He profiles as a high-floor fantasy option and a low-end WR3 for Week 12 against New England.

Jalen Coker Scores Season-High 52 Yards Against the Falcons In Week 11

Monday, November 17, 11:31 AM

Once again, Jalen Coker did not finish with impressive totals during the Panthers' 30-27 victory in Week 11, even though he did have his best performance yet this season. The second-year WR had four receptions for 52 yards and logged 11.4 Fantasy PPR Points. This was the first time in 2025 that Coker finished with double-digit PPR Fantasy Points, but he still has not been targeted more than four times in a game. Carolina will next face the San Francisco 49ers, who ranked 28th leading up to Week 11 in Fantasy Points Per Game allowed to the WR position. Despite the favorable matchup, fantasy players should not pick up Coker for Week 12. It is apparent he cannot capitalize on the matchup.
